What Floods at Each Level
10 ft
Flooding begins on Geronimo Street and Ponce De Leon Street. Most homes north of Forest Shore Drive flood.
9 ft
Water surrounds homes on Dominica Court. Water begins to approach US 98 near Forest Shore Drive and Ponce De Leon Street.
8 ft
Homes at the end of Bay Tree Drive and along Bonaire Blvd. flood. Water approaches Forest Shore Drive and Chase Run.
6.5 ft
Water reaches homes along South Shore Drive and the cul-de-sac of Antilles Cove. Homes flood along Crest Drive and Shore Drive.
5.5 ft
Homes along Shore Drive between Lake Point Drive and Holiday Road flood. Water approaches the backyards of homes along Antilles Cove and Bonaire Blvd.
4.5 ft
Homes flood along Hideaway Bay Drive and along Bayshore Drive between Darrow Drive and Geronimo Street.
4 ft
Water surrounds homes along Bayshore Drive between Darrow Drive and Geronimo Street. Hideaway Bay Drive east of South Shore Drive floods.
3.5 ft
Bayshore Drive near the bridge begins to flood. Water surrounds non-elevated homes along the eastern end of Hideaway Bay Drive.
3 ft
Water begins approaching homes on the eastern end of Hideaway Bay Drive.
Impact statements from the National Weather Service, describing what typically happens at each water level.

What is flood stage for Choctawhatchee Bay at Legion Park (in MHHW)?
The NWS-defined flood stage for Choctawhatchee Bay at Legion Park (in MHHW) is 3 feet. Action stage begins at 2 feet. Moderate flooding starts at 3.5 feet, and major flooding at 4.5 feet.

- Water levels are referenced to the Mean Higher High Water (MHHW) Datum. This datum can be used to approximate sea water inundation of normally dry ground near the coast. For specific impacts, please refer to the statements on this page.
